Output 018a34bcac764b4b47c2cb95c4feb4da52120dac507d4c0d7a73c5c1fa7e3ddb:5

value
28293886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0cab49efd7289344c224ac0006f974e34549f76 OP_EQUAL
address
MUPkRdRXkJcfneL1Eoo2naCf5q7H6Bsndu
transaction
018a34bcac764b4b47c2cb95c4feb4da52120dac507d4c0d7a73c5c1fa7e3ddb
spent
true